My name is ***** ******, and I am an attorney who represents **************There are several fraudulent job postings on jobcase.com purporting to be from ************** To be clear, my client does not post, and has never posted, on jobcase.com Apparently, whoever is making these fraudulent job posting purporting to be from ************** is following up on applications and obtaining sensitive personal information. We estimate dozens of people have been affected so far.I have made innumerable attempts to notify Jobcase of the fraudulent postings and have them removed, but we have received no responses and no action has been taken so far.Jobcase has structured its website and business so that it is not possible to communicate with a human being regarding fraudulent activity. The "report fraud" button has no effect whatsoever. Accordingly, fraudulent posts that injure consumers and harm businesses are allowed to flourish, and there is no remedy.Customer Answer
